What is an Impact Wrench?
An impact wrench, likewise referred to as an impact gun, is a power tool that provides high torque output with very little effort from the user. It uses a hammering system to turn the socket, making it simpler to loosen or tighten bolts and nuts. Impact wrenches are commonly utilized in:

Here's a breakdown of the most typical types of impact wrenches:
TypeDescriptionBest Use CaseCordless Impact WrenchBattery-powered and portable, excellent for a lot of basic jobs.Automotive repairs, little DIY projects.Corded Electric Impact WrenchNeeds a power outlet, perfect for high-power tasks.Heavy-duty automotive work, garages.Pneumatic Impact WrenchUses compressed air, delivers high torque for industrial applications.Professional automobile service center, building and construction.Hydraulic Impact WrenchRuns using hydraulic pressure, ideal for heavy equipment use.Industrial applications, heavy lifting.How to Choose the Right Impact Wrench?

1. What's the difference between torque and horse power in an impact wrench?
Torque determines the rotational force used by the wrench, while horse power measures the total power output. Torque is often more essential for impact wrenches.
2. Can I utilize an impact wrench on lug nuts?
Yes, impact wrenches are frequently used to get rid of and install lug nuts, but it's vital to use the ideal torque setting to avoid over-torquing.
3. Are cordless impact wrenches as powerful as corded ones?
While cordless designs have improved in power, corded impact wrenches typically use higher efficiency, particularly for heavy-duty jobs.
4. What size impact wrench do I need for automotive work?
A 1/2 inch drive impact wrench is frequently suggested for the majority of automotive applications, however lighter tasks might only require a 1/4 or ⅜ inch wrench.
5. How do I keep my impact wrench?
